Ubuntu Suomen keskustelualueet
Ubuntun käyttö => Pelit => Aiheen aloitti: Esco - 10.06.06 - klo:14.00
-
Terve!
Löysin vanhoja säikeitä aiheesta Ubuntu ja Hattrick, mutta niissä ei oikein ollut selkeitä vinkkejä Ubuntu ympäristöön soveltuvista HT-lisäohjelmista.
Itse olen yrittänyt googlata ankarasti löytämättä kunnon soveltuvia apuohjelmia. Lähimmäksi tavoitetta pääsin Hattrick Organizerilla, mutta se ei toiminut ollenkaan tyydyttävästi, jumittaa ja hukkaa pelaajat jne.
Eli kysymys kuuluu: Jos joukossamme on Hattrickkaajia, niin mitä apuohjelmia käytätte ja miten olette saaneet ne toimimaan Ubuntussa?
-
Käytän Hattrick Foreveria Winellä ja hyvin toimii. Lue How-To (oppaat) puolelta ohjeet Winen säätöön.
-
http://www.hattrickitalia.org/gham/index.php
-
kyllä täällä ainakin hattrick organizer pelaa vallan mainiosti
-
kyllä täällä ainakin hattrick organizer pelaa vallan mainiosti
Kyllähän se toimii hyvin mutta ei ole hyvä. :)
-
kyllä täällä ainakin hattrick organizer pelaa vallan mainiosti
Miten olet saanut Organizerin käynnistymään?
Organizerin sivuilla sanotaan seuraavasti:
To run HO! simply double-click the file "hocoded.jar" on Windows or use one of the scripts (e.g. ho.bat on Windows, HO.sh on Linux, etc.)
Kun yritän avata hocoded.jar tiedoston javalla, niin ohjelma käynnistyy ja kysyy kieltä. Listalla ei vain ole yhtään kieltä mistä valita, eikä kielenvalintaikkunaa saa suljettua ja homma tyssää siihen.
HO.sh tiedostolla avaaminen ei taas minulle oikein aukea, että millä ohjelmalla se pitäisi avata ja miten???
Windows puolella olen käyttänyt Hattrick Organizeria ja Hattrin Foreveriä. Organizer on mielestäni monipuolisuudessaan aivan loistava, tosin hieman vaikeselkoinen ja sekava verrattuna Foreveriin, joka ei taas pärjää alkuunkaan tarjoamallaan tietomäärällä.
-
eipäs siinä muuta tarvi ku päätteeseen naputella sh HO.sh siis siellä hakemistossa mihin olet paketin purkanu,
-
Siinä sanotaan että kaksoisklikkaa ho.jar tiedostoa Windowsissa. Eli Linuxissa pura paketti ja komenna
sh /minne/purit/HOn/ho.sh.
Voit lisätä komennon pikakuvakkeisiin. Sinulla pitää myös olla java asennettu. sudo apt-get install sun-java5-jre sun-java5-fonts sun-java5-plugin
-
Eipä käynnisty ei.
Olisiko, että valittaa Javan puutteesta. Tuossa koodia tapahtuneesta ja lopussa vielä Javan uudellen asennusyritys, josta huomataan, että Java kyllä on.
Missähän vika ???
tero@Antec:~$ sh /home/tero/HO/HO.sh
cat: /home/tero/version.txt: Tiedostoa tai hakemistoa ei ole
creating /home/tero/hoplugins
copying /home/tero/sprache
cp: tiedoston "/home/tero/sprache" tilaa ei voi lukea: Tiedostoa tai hakemistoa ei ole
cp: tiedoston "/home/tero/ratings.dat" tilaa ei voi lukea: Tiedostoa tai hakemistoa ei ole
cp: tiedoston "/home/tero/epv.dat" tilaa ei voi lukea: Tiedostoa tai hakemistoa ei ole
No directory /home/tero/db found.
This is your first HO!-Session, isn't it? Have fun!
Starting HO from /home/tero...
Exception in thread "main" java.lang.NoClassDefFoundError: HOLauncher
at gnu.java.lang.MainThread.run(libgcj.so.7)
Caused by: java.lang.ClassNotFoundException: HOLauncher not found in gnu.gcj.runtime.SystemClassLoader{urls=[file:/home/tero/], parent=gnu.gcj.runtime.ExtensionClassLoader{urls=[], parent=null}}
at java.net.URLClassLoader.findClass(libgcj.so.7)
at java.lang.ClassLoader.loadClass(libgcj.so.7)
at java.lang.ClassLoader.loadClass(libgcj.so.7)
at java.lang.Class.forName(libgcj.so.7)
at gnu.java.lang.MainThread.run(libgcj.so.7)
Failed to load Main-Class manifest attribute from /home/tero/hocoded.jar
grep: /home/tero/db/database.properties: Tiedostoa tai hakemistoa ei ole
/home/tero/HO/HO.sh: line 218: [: =: unary operator expected
Database was not relased correctly!
Probably next time you will have problems starting HO...
... but you can restore a backup with switches -r or -rd. :-)
tero@Antec:~$ sudo apt-get install sun-java5-jre sun-java5-fonts sun-java5-plugin
Password:
Luetaan pakettiluetteloita... Valmis
Muodostetaan riippuvuussuhteiden puu... Valmis
sun-java5-jre on jo uusin versio.
Pakettia sun-java5-fonts ei ole saatavilla, mutta toinen paketti viittaa siihen.Tämä voi tarkoittaa paketin puuttuvan, olevan vanhentunut tai
saatavilla vain jostain muusta lähteestä
E: Paketilla sun-java5-fonts ei ole asennettavaa valintaa
tero@Antec:~$
-
voisit ajaa ton sudo update-alternatives --config java ja valita sieltä sen sunin javan käyttöön
-
voisit ajaa ton sudo update-alternatives --config java ja valita sieltä sen sunin javan käyttöön
Vähän ohi aiheesta, mutta täytyy mainita tuosta update-alternatives komennosta. Monia varmasti mietityttää mitä sillä voidaan komentaa. Kannattaa kurkata hakemistoon /etc/alternatives . Siellä on kaikki mitä tuolla voi komentaa. Muutin itse mm. käynnistys splashkuvan tuolla (usplash-artwork.so). Melkein vois tehdä howton tästä :)
-
Melkein vois tehdä howton tästä :)
Senkun teet. En usko että moni tietää mitä komennolla update-alternatives voi tehdä. En tiedä minäkään. :)
-
Valitsin käyttöön Sun:n Javan mutta eipä pelitä vieläkään.
Olenpa aika tumpelo tämän kanssa. :-\
Koodia yrityksestä:
tero@Antec:~$ sh /home/tero/HO/HO.sh
cat: /home/tero/version.txt: Tiedostoa tai hakemistoa ei ole
copying /home/tero/sprache
cp: tiedoston "/home/tero/sprache" tilaa ei voi lukea: Tiedostoa tai hakemistoa ei ole
cp: tiedoston "/home/tero/ratings.dat" tilaa ei voi lukea: Tiedostoa tai hakemistoa ei ole
cp: tiedoston "/home/tero/epv.dat" tilaa ei voi lukea: Tiedostoa tai hakemistoa ei ole
No directory /home/tero/db found.
This is your first HO!-Session, isn't it? Have fun!
Starting HO from /home/tero...
Exception in thread "main" java.lang.NoClassDefFoundError: HOLauncher
Unable to access jarfile /home/tero/hocoded.jar
grep: /home/tero/db/database.properties: Tiedostoa tai hakemistoa ei ole
/home/tero/HO/HO.sh: line 218: [: =: unary operator expected
Database was not relased correctly!
Probably next time you will have problems starting HO...
... but you can restore a backup with switches -r or -rd. :-)
tero@Antec:~$
-
Yritin itsekkin edellä olevilla ohjeilla asentaa ko. ohjelmaa, mutta sai saman ilmoituksen kuin edellä. Onko tähän olemassa ratkaisua?
Tai onko ubuntulle olemassa jotakin omaa hattrick managerointi ohjelmaa? Olen myös yrittänyt HCP:tä winen kautta, mutta se ei lähde käyntiin.
-
Hattrick Organizerin HO.sh -tiedosto toimii siten, että se olettaa työskentelyhakemiston (. / pwd) olevan sen, johon ohjelma on asennettu. Eli HO.sh tulee ajaa komentaen
cd ~/[HO:n hakemisto]/
sh HO.sh
-
Toimii, kiitos :D :D :D
-
Sain tuon Hattrick Foreverin toimimaan winellä mutta tietoja tallentaessa HF antaa seuraavan virheilmoituksen:
Saving 2007-06-21 TeamDetails.xml...
** Connection error
** Cannot create file "Z:\media\disk\Program Files\Hattrick Forever\History\2007-06-21 TeamDetails.xml". Write protected
Mikähän tähän avuksi?
-
Saving 2007-06-21 TeamDetails.xml...
** Connection error
** Cannot create file "Z:\media\disk\Program Files\Hattrick Forever\History\2007-06-21 TeamDetails.xml". Write protected
Mikähän tähän avuksi?
Sinulla ei ole oikeuksia kirjoittaa omituiselle Z: levyosiolle.
Mutta miksi winellä , jos tuo java-himmeli toimii ihan oikeassakin käyttöjärjestelmässä?
PS. Ja muutenkin näille pelijutskille on ihan omakin alueensa.
-
Sinulla ei ole oikeuksia kirjoittaa omituiselle Z: levyosiolle.
Tuon ymmärsin itsekkin, mutta miksi levyosio on Z: ja miten saan kirjoitusuojauksen pois?
Mutta miksi winellä , jos tuo java-himmeli toimii ihan oikeassakin käyttöjärjestelmässä?
Itse en ainakaan tiedä miten muuten tuon saan toimimaan, mutta jos sinä tiedät kerro ihmeessä.
PS. Ja muutenkin näille pelijutskille on ihan omakin alueensa.
Jos et huomannut, jatkoin samasta aiheesta olevaa vanhempaa ketjua, enkä viitsinyt perustaa uutta, kun vanhakin oli olemassa.
-
Sinulla ei ole oikeuksia kirjoittaa omituiselle Z: levyosiolle.
Tuon ymmärsin itsekkin, mutta miksi levyosio on Z: ja miten saan kirjoitusuojauksen pois?
Kokeile käynnistää wine sudolla.
-
Mutta miksi winellä , jos tuo java-himmeli toimii ihan oikeassakin käyttöjärjestelmässä?
Itse en ainakaan tiedä miten muuten tuon saan toimimaan, mutta jos sinä tiedät kerro ihmeessä.
Homma toimii siten, että ladataan HO:n sivuilta paketti, puretaan se vaikkapa oman kotihakemiston alla olevaan hakemistoon (esim. HO nimeltään), annetaan hakemistoon ilmestyneelle skriptille nimeltä HO.sh suoritusoikeudet (1) ja käynnistetään se (2).
(1):
chmod u+x ~/HO/HO.sh
(2):
cd ~/HO
./HO.sh
-
Kokeile käynnistää wine sudolla.
Huono ohje. Normaaliohjelmia ei pitäisi ikinä ajaa root-oikeuksilla. Kyseessä kuitenkin lienee
yksinkertainen chmod ongelma.
-
Kokeile käynnistää wine sudolla.
Huono ohje. Normaaliohjelmia ei pitäisi ikinä ajaa root-oikeuksilla.
Ei niin. Mutta voi kokeilla kerran, toimiiko ohjelma sudolla. Jos/kun toimii, on varmaa se, että kyseessä on oikeusongelma (no joo, kyllähän me se jo nyt tiedetään). ;)
-
Mutta miksi winellä , jos tuo java-himmeli toimii ihan oikeassakin käyttöjärjestelmässä?
Itse en ainakaan tiedä miten muuten tuon saan toimimaan, mutta jos sinä tiedät kerro ihmeessä.
Homma toimii siten, että ladataan HO:n sivuilta paketti, puretaan se vaikkapa oman kotihakemiston alla olevaan hakemistoon (esim. HO nimeltään), annetaan hakemistoon ilmestyneelle skriptille nimeltä HO.sh suoritusoikeudet (1) ja käynnistetään se (2).
(1):
chmod u+x ~/HO/HO.sh
(2):
cd ~/HO
./HO.sh
Ei taida tuota Hattrick Foreveria löytyä Hattrick Organizerin sivulta... ::)
-
Kokeile käynnistää wine sudolla.
Huono ohje. Normaaliohjelmia ei pitäisi ikinä ajaa root-oikeuksilla.
Ei niin. Mutta voi kokeilla kerran, toimiiko ohjelma sudolla. Jos/kun toimii, on varmaa se, että kyseessä on oikeusongelma (no joo, kyllähän me se jo nyt tiedetään). ;)
Eipä ollut mitään apua.
edit: Näyttäisi, ettei kellään ole oikeuksia kirjoittaa kyseiselle osiolle (disk), mitenhän siihen saisi oikeudet, kun Properties-valikostakaan ei voi vaihtaa?
-
Ei taida tuota Hattrick Foreveria löytyä Hattrick Organizerin sivulta... ::)
Hyvä huomio muuten! :)
Eli Hattrick Organizer on ainakin minun tietääkseni ainut Hattrick-apuohjelma, joka on alustariippumaton. Hattrick Forever taas on Windows-sovellus, jota ei ole suunniteltukaan Linuxilla käytettäväksi. En ole itse tuota Winellä kokeillut, joten sen enempää neuvoja ei tähän tilanteeseen olekaan antaa... ;)
-
Onko tietoa, onko Ubuntulle tullut muuta Hattrick-apuohjelmaa kuin Organizer? Pitäisi nimenomaan toimia ilman Wineä Joskus HO:ta käytin Windowsin puolella, mutta se ei oikein napannut. Mutta jos se on ainoa, joka toimii ilman Wineä, niin kai se on sillä mentävä.
-
Ei oo tullut vastaan kuin winukalle tehtyjä apuohjelmia, kyl tuo HO:kin jollainlailla apua antaa, esim. taitojen kehitystä seuratessa helpottaa, ei juuri muuta hyötyä siitä ole ollut, no ehkä jonkun verran kokoonpanoja funtsiessa.
-
No tällä hetkellä kiinnostais oikeastaan vain tuo treenin seuranta. Sen verran kauan tahkonnu, että löytyy ne pelaajat kentälle ilman apujakin ;) Pitänee tuota HO:ta sitten testata.